Common Image Scaling Issues in Astrology Apps: Causes and Fixes
Image scaling issues can significantly impact the user experience in astrology apps, leading to frustrated users, negative reviews, and revenue loss. To address this problem, it's essential to underst
Introduction to Image Scaling Issues in Astrology Apps
Image scaling issues can significantly impact the user experience in astrology apps, leading to frustrated users, negative reviews, and revenue loss. To address this problem, it's essential to understand the technical root causes of image scaling issues and their real-world impact.
Technical Root Causes of Image Scaling Issues
Image scaling issues in astrology apps are often caused by:
- Insufficient image resolution: Using low-resolution images that become pixelated when scaled up.
- Incorrect image formatting: Using images with incorrect aspect ratios or formats that don't adapt to different screen sizes.
- Inadequate responsive design: Failing to implement responsive design principles that ensure images scale correctly across various devices and screen sizes.
- Inconsistent image handling: Using different image handling techniques across the app, leading to inconsistent scaling behavior.
Real-World Impact of Image Scaling Issues
Image scaling issues can have a significant impact on astrology apps, including:
- User complaints: Users may report issues with image quality, leading to negative reviews and a decrease in app ratings.
- Store ratings: Poor image quality can lead to lower store ratings, making it harder to attract new users.
- Revenue loss: A poor user experience can lead to a decrease in in-app purchases and subscription revenue.
Examples of Image Scaling Issues in Astrology Apps
Here are 7 specific examples of how image scaling issues can manifest in astrology apps:
- Blurry astrological charts: Charts and graphs may appear blurry or pixelated when scaled up, making it difficult for users to read and understand the information.
- Distorted zodiac symbols: Zodiac symbols and other graphical elements may become distorted when scaled, leading to a poor user experience.
- Incorrect aspect ratios: Images with incorrect aspect ratios may be stretched or compressed, leading to a distorted appearance.
- Pixelated backgrounds: Background images may become pixelated when scaled up, leading to a low-quality appearance.
- Inconsistent image sizing: Images may be displayed at different sizes across the app, leading to an inconsistent user experience.
- Scaled-up buttons: Buttons and other interactive elements may become too large or too small when scaled, leading to usability issues.
- Overlapping text and images: Text and images may overlap when scaled, leading to a cluttered and confusing user interface.
Detecting Image Scaling Issues
To detect image scaling issues, you can use a combination of tools and techniques, including:
- Visual inspection: Manually test the app on different devices and screen sizes to identify any image scaling issues.
- Automated testing tools: Use automated testing tools like SUSATest to test the app on a variety of devices and screen sizes, and identify image scaling issues.
- Image analysis tools: Use image analysis tools to review the app's images and identify any issues with resolution, formatting, or aspect ratios.
Fixing Image Scaling Issues
To fix image scaling issues, you can use the following code-level guidance:
- Use high-resolution images: Use high-resolution images that can be scaled up without becoming pixelated.
- Implement responsive design: Implement responsive design principles to ensure images scale correctly across different devices and screen sizes.
- Use image formatting techniques: Use image formatting techniques like CSS media queries to ensure images are displayed correctly on different devices.
- Test on multiple devices: Test the app on multiple devices and screen sizes to ensure image scaling issues are resolved.
Preventing Image Scaling Issues
To prevent image scaling issues, you can take the following steps:
- Use automated testing tools: Use automated testing tools like SUSATest to test the app on a variety of devices and screen sizes, and identify image scaling issues before release.
- Implement continuous integration and continuous deployment (CI/CD): Implement CI/CD pipelines to automate testing and deployment, and catch image scaling issues early in the development process.
- Use design systems: Use design systems to ensure consistency in image handling and formatting across the app.
- Test with user personas: Test the app with user personas, such as the accessibility persona, to ensure image scaling issues are identified and addressed.
Test Your App Autonomously
Upload your APK or URL. SUSA explores like 10 real users — finds bugs, accessibility violations, and security issues. No scripts.
Try SUSA Free